Output 96e32a41482e7d376d2f011cc4830397bb768b5fe714d5eb44b2ab891be0845c:0

value
394754383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17acba2c43ba2e29a94c1fe6a64d4120bba906d2 OP_EQUAL
address
MA4Lh99Ah3bnQuafrSi2JTvdEJnWcKXrk6
transaction
96e32a41482e7d376d2f011cc4830397bb768b5fe714d5eb44b2ab891be0845c
spent
true